Ingredients

Pate Brisee (Crust pastry):

  • 1 ¼ cups all-purpose flour
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on granulated white sugar
  • half cup (1 stick) unsalted butter, c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 1/8 to ¼ cup (30-60ml) of water

Filling:

  • 2 cups fresh raspberries
  • 2 tablespoons granulated white sugar

Pour the flour, salt, and sugar into a food processor and mix. Add the butter and process for approx. 15 seconds. Pour 1/8 cup water slowly. Dough should hold together when pinched. Add more water if necessary, but don’t process for more then 30 seconds.

Remove the pastry from the processor, roll it into a ball, cover it with plastic wrap and refrigerate it for about 1 hour.

After 1 hour, remove pastry from fridge and place it on a floured surface. Roll from the centre of the pastry outwards into an 11 inch round. Place the pastry onto a baking sheet and sprinkle it with 1 tablespoon of sugar. Rest the raspberries onto the pastry and leave a 1 ½ inch border all around. Fold the edges of the pastry up. Pleat if necessary. Sprinkle remaining sugar over the raspberries.

Preheat oven at 450 degree Fahrenheit and bake for about 20 minutes. When the pastry is golden brown and the raspberries have given off a little juice, remove from oven and place on a cooling rack. Dust with powdered sugar and serve with whipped cream or ice cream.
